Think of it this way: a fixed skylight is like a picture window, but for your ceiling. It’s a dedicated channel for pure, uninterrupted natural light. These are absolutely ideal for transforming spaces like dark hallways, internal living areas, or walk-in robes where you don't need ventilation, but you definitely need maximum brightness.

An operable skylight, on the other hand, pulls double duty as both a window and a vent. It’s the perfect fix for rooms that often battle moisture and heat, like kitchens and bathrooms. By opening it up, you can let out steam from a hot shower or cooking fumes from the stovetop, bringing in fresh air and seriously improving your home’s air quality.

Electric vs Solar-Powered Convenience

Deciding between an electric and a solar-powered opening skylight really just comes down to your home’s setup and what you prefer for installation.

  • Electric Opening Skylights: These models are hardwired straight into your home’s electrical system. This gives you a constant and reliable power source, usually operated by a simple wall switch or a remote. Installation does require a licensed electrician to make sure everything is wired safely and up to code.

  • Solar Powered Opening Skylights: As a leading supplier of modern home solutions, Vivid Skylights offers fantastic solar powered models. These units have a small, built-in solar panel that charges an internal battery, meaning they operate completely off-grid. The biggest plus here is a much simpler installation that usually doesn't need an electrician, which can save you both time and money.

Both the electric and solar models from Vivid Skylights come standard with a smart rain sensor. This clever bit of tech automatically closes the skylight the moment it detects rain, giving you complete peace of mind, even when you’re not at home.

Unbeatable Thermal Performance with Double Glazing

One of the most critical features for any Australian skylight is its ability to manage temperature. Single-pane glass acts like a magnifying glass for the sun, pouring unwanted heat into your home during summer and letting precious warmth escape in winter. That’s why all Vivid Skylights come standard with high-performance double glazing.

Think of it like an Esky for your roof. Two panes of glass are separated by an argon gas-filled air gap, which acts as a powerful thermal barrier. This design drastically cuts down on heat transfer, helping you maintain a stable, comfortable indoor temperature no matter the season.

During a sweltering summer, a double-glazed skylight from a leading supplier like Vivid Skylights can reduce heat gain by up to 40% compared to a standard single-glazed unit. This means less reliance on air conditioning and lower energy bills.

This feature is essential for meeting modern energy efficiency standards, ensuring your home isn't just brighter, but also smarter and more comfortable. By keeping summer heat out and winter warmth in, double glazing delivers real, year-round benefits.

Understanding Key Energy Ratings

If you're building or renovating in Australia, you've probably heard about NatHERS (Nationwide House Energy Rating Scheme) and its star ratings. Hitting a 6-star energy rating is the benchmark for most new projects, and a well-chosen, double-glazed skylight can be a huge help in getting there.

You’ll come across two key technical terms when you’re looking at skylight performance:

  • U-value: Think of this as the skylight's ability to keep heat inside. A lower U-value means better insulation, which is exactly what you want to keep your home cosy in winter.

  •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C): This measures how much of the sun's heat the skylight blocks out. A lower SHGC is your best friend during a scorching Australian summer, as it helps keep your home from overheating.

When to Call in the Professionals

While Vivid Skylights are designed to be installer-friendly, some jobs absolutely need a professional's touch. Your safety and the structural integrity of your home should always come first.

Hiring a qualified carpenter or roofer is the smartest move for complex roof lines, multi-storey homes with tricky access, or if you’re simply not confident working at height. A pro brings the experience, insurance, and specialised tools to guarantee a flawless, leak-free result.

On top of that, installing an electric opening skylight requires a licensed electrician to safely hardwire the unit into your home’s electrical system. And while our solar powered operable skylights don't need an electrician, having a professional installer still ensures the whole unit, including its mechanical parts, is fitted perfectly for long-term performance.

Choosing a qualified installer gives you complete peace of mind, knowing the job is done right the first time and your warranty is fully protected. Always look for tradies with specific experience in skylight or roof window installation, and don't be shy about asking to see photos of their previous work.

Will a Skylight Make My House Hotter in Summer?

That's the number one concern we hear, and it's a valid one. But with modern skylights, the answer is a firm no. High-performance, double-glazed units from a quality supplier like Vivid Skylights are built for exceptional thermal efficiency. The design uses two panes of glass separated by an air gap, which acts as a powerful barrier against heat transfer.

This double glazing drastically cuts down on solar heat gain. It keeps your home cooler and more comfortable in summer compared to old-school, single-glazed skylights. This means less reliance on the air conditioner and a more energy-efficient home. For total control, you can also add a sleek, integrated block-out blind.
